#3C5496 Color
#3C5496 is rgb(60, 84, 150) in RGB, hsl(224, 43%, 41%) in HSL, and about cmyk(60%, 44%, 0%, 41%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Yinmn Blue (#2E5090), very hard to tell apart at ΔE 3.4. White text is the more readable choice on this background.

#3C5496 Channel Values
How #3C5496 bre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 60 · G 84 · B 150 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 224° · S 43% · L 41%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 224° · S 60% · V 59%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 60% · M 44% · Y 0% · K 41%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 7.24:1 vs white · 2.9: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|

#3C5496 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#3C5496?
#3C5496 is a mid-tone blue — rgb(60, 84, 150) in RGB and hsl(224, 43%, 41%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Yinmn Blue (#2E5090), which is very hard to tell apart at a CIE76 distance of 3.4.
What is the RGB value of #3C5496?
#3C5496 is rgb(60, 84, 150) — red 60, green 84, and blue 150 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#3C5496?
#3C5496 converts to approximately cmyk(60%, 44%, 0%, 41%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#3C5496 be black or white?
White text is the more readable choice. #3C5496 scores 7.24:1 against white and 2.9: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#3C5496 as a CSS color keyword?
No. #3C5496 is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is darkslateblue (#483D8B) at a CIE76 distance of 15.82, which is visibly different.
